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
13819037 7122 91443 14675062981
6291 976539
6291 976539
33 291 167051 14873295
All about undefined
Interested in learning more?
6291 976539
33 291 167051 14873295
See more
4206927 11263
777791 4368 40517 3524565001
See more
305595244 2504 81
19 97336 345246189 975 91156
See more